Latest Patents
Dennis Demont's latest patents include the development of imidazopyrazine inhibitors of Bruton's tyrosine kinase (BTK). These inventions relate to BTK inhibitors or pharmaceutically acceptable salts, cocrystals, esters, prodrugs, solvates, hydrates, or derivatives thereof. The pharmaceutical compositions comprising these compounds are designed for therapeutic applications. Specifically, these compounds are aimed at treating hyperproliferative disorders, inflammatory disorders, immune disorders, and autoimmune disorders.
